OCD is driven by the fear of consequences, no matter how unlikely they are. For someone with OCD, the perceived level of risk is turned on its head, a 0.01% risk feels as likely to happen as a 99.9% risk. Take our online OCD test to see if you’re suffering from OCD and the severity of your symptoms.A type of therapy known as exposure and response prevention can help treat excessive OCD reassurance-seeking. In this treatment, you are gradually exposed to your triggers but are prevented from seeking reassurance. Lifetime prevalence of OCD among U.S. adults was 2.3%. (NIMH) Among adults with OCD, approximately one half (50.6%) had had serious impairment. Another 34.8% of adults with OCD had moderate impairment, and 14.6% had mild impairment. (NIMH) The prevalence of obsessive-compulsive disorder among children and adolescents is in the range of 1% …
